if you flip a coin 90 times, how many times would you expect to land on tails?

Respuesta :

alliebloor10
alliebloor10 alliebloor10
  • 24-04-2021

Answer:

It would be expected to land on tails 45 times.

Step-by-step explanation:

If there is a 50% chance to land on tails, about half of the time it would land on heads.
